Have you ever had the burning urge to go to a fake high-end store in the middle of nowhere? Yeah.. me too! That’s exactly what Prada Marfa is. It’s a fake Prada store that was put on some street in Texas. Sounds hard to find and it seems like no one would really make an effort to go, correct? Nope! Not me đŸ˜‰ Thanks to the internet and Instagram I discovered this art work featuring both Prada shoes and bags that were handpicked by Miuccia Prada herself.

So of course, as a fashion lover (and now fashion blogger) I had to visit this mysterious little shop. Since nothing is really around it and it’s far from civilization, I didn’t know when I’d ever go there. Well, yesterday was my lucky day, because Prada Marfa was on our way to New Mexico where I am right now and so therefore we were able to visit it. And let me remind you just one more time that if I say this is in the middle of nowhere, then it genuinely is. We were driving up this street for almost an hour, solely surrounded by mother nature and then all of a sudden you see a few cars parked on one side of the street and on the opposite, you see this little box that strongly resembles a real Prada boutique.
